DeAndre Hopkins will get to choose where he plays football and there's a very real chance that it's going to be with the Buffalo Bills.
Recently, it was reported that the Kansas City Chiefs and Buffalo Bills were the only two teams to have discussions with Hopkins while he was still a member of the Arizona Cardinals. After he was released, the Hopkins to Buffalo rumors reached an all-time high.
If we are looking similar to what OBJ got when thinking about a new deal for Hopkins, Buffalo doesn't currently have the cap space to bring him in. That's not to say Beane can't manipulate the roster with some extensions to free up some cap space.
However, despite all that, Buffalo got their biggest boost when discussing Hopkins's potential landing spot. Vegas has the Buffalo Bills as the odds-on favorite to land the All-Pro receiver. While the team has admittedly been in this spot multiple times, it just goes to show how much Buffalo has changed over the years.
Bills Mafia remembers all too well the drought the team had previously gone through. When you have over a decade of subpar play, it's difficult to bring big names to the team. Now, with Josh Allen leading the way and McDermott and Beane establishing a winning culture, more players like Hopkins will consider coming to the Bills.
A few of the bigger names that had been tied to Buffalo in the past but not landed with the team were J.J. Watt, Zach Ertz, and even Saquan Barkley recently. Specifically, in Barkley's case, Buffalo was once again the odds-on favorite to land the talented running back. While these are simply odds, sometimes when there's smoke there's fire.
Hopkins admitted to wanting to play with Allen, has routinely teased the fanbase with multiple social media posts, and now the decision will come down to him. Would he be willing to take a discount to chase a ring? Is it all about money? Only time will tell.
While nothing is certain, we have a feeling Brandon Beane has been a busy man these past few days. If Hopkins were able to land with Buffalo, it would immediately ascend them to Super Bowl favorites.
All eyes will be on Hopkins over these next few days and weeks. One thing is for certain across the Bills Mafia, anywhere but Kansas City.
